Milton Caldwell MAY:
Buried: UNKNOWN, Millikens Bend Cemetery, Madison Parish, Louisiana (findagrave.com)
Notes:
Served in 17th Texas Infantry, Co. K
Killed at the Battle of Milliken's Bend and buried on the battlefield.
Source: Lockhart (TX) Register, Oct. 8, 1897 - as reprinted in the Plum Creek Almanac, Vol 4., No. 1, p. 51
